Groo first appeared as a parody of the brutal sword & sorcery heroes who were popular in the 1970s, especially Conan the Barbarian.  Groo is a large-nosed buffoon of unsurpassed stupidity who constantly misunderstands his surroundings.  Possessed of superlative swordsman skills (the only thing he’s good at) he delights in combat but otherwise is a peaceable and honest fellow who makes his way through life as a mercenary or by working odd jobs.  He is incredibly accident-prone, despite good intentions he causes mass destruction wherever he goes.  This talent for destruction is so widely known, simply word of his approach is enough to cause chaos.  Groo has slain entire armies with nothing more than his swords.  He loves these frays, and often charges into the melee with the battlecry “Now Groo does what Groo does best!”
